/*
 * Perform a binary search.
 *
 * The code below is a bit sneaky.  After a comparison fails, we
 * divide the work in half by moving either left or right. If lim
 * is odd, moving left simply involves halving lim: e.g., when lim
 * is 5 we look at item 2, so we change lim to 2 so that we will
 * look at items 0 & 1.  If lim is even, the same applies.  If lim
 * is odd, moving right again involes halving lim, this time moving
 * the base up one item past p: e.g., when lim is 5 we change base
 * to item 3 and make lim 2 so that we will look at items 3 and 4.
 * If lim is even, however, we have to shrink it by one before
 * halving: e.g., when lim is 4, we still looked at item 2, so we
 * have to make lim 3, then halve, obtaining 1, so that we will only
 * look at item 3.
 */
void *
bsearch(const void *key, const void *base0, 
	size_t nmemb, size_t size, int (*compar)())
{
	register char *base = (char *)base0;
	register int lim, cmp;
	register void *p;

	for (lim = nmemb; lim != 0; lim >>= 1) {
		p = base + (lim >> 1) * size;
		cmp = (*compar)(key, p);
		if (cmp == 0)
			return (p);
		if (cmp > 0) {	/* key > p: move right */
			base = (char *)p + size;
			lim--;
		} /* else move left */
	}
	return (NULL);
}
